danmaku icon

Drummer Shan Yichun sprints back and forth in the dragon boat race! Taohuawu Reuters 20240608

10 ViewsOct 7, 2024

warn iconRepost is prohibited without the creator's permission.
creator avatar

Recommended for You

  • All
  • Anime